Adobe Premiere Pro vs Object Pascal: The Verdict

⚡ Summary:

Adobe Premiere Pro: Adobe Premiere Pro is a professional video editing software used to create films, TV shows, and online video content. It has advanced editing tools including timeline video assembly, color correction, and audio editing. Premiere can be used for everything from basic video editing to high-end film production.

Object Pascal: Object Pascal is an object-oriented version of the Pascal programming language. It builds on traditional Pascal with the addition of object-oriented programming features like classes, inheritance, interfaces and more. Popular uses of Object Pascal include developing desktop, mobile, web and gaming applications.

Key Features Comparison

Adobe Premiere Pro
Adobe Premiere Pro Features
  • Timeline-based video editing
  • Advanced color correction tools
  • Audio editing capabilities
  • Multicam editing
  • Motion graphics and visual effects
  • Integration with other Adobe Creative Cloud apps
  • Support for a wide range of video formats
  • Real-time previewing and rendering
  • Customizable workspaces and keyboard shortcuts
  • Collaboration and team-based workflows
Object Pascal
Object Pascal Features
  • Object-oriented programming
  • Strong typing
  • Multiple inheritance
  • Interfaces
  • Generics
  • Exception handling
  • RTTI (Run-time type information)
  • Anonymous methods
